Investing strongly in waterway

Binh Duong province is surrounded by two great rivers of Dong Nai and Saigon. After many years of propaganda, the Ministry of Transport, Ho Chi Minh City People's Committee and Binh Duong province People's Committee cooperated to organize the groundbreaking ceremony of Saigon River renovation project in form of Build – Operate – Transfer (BOT).

A foresight

10 years ago, Mr. Ho Minh Phuong as Chairman of PPC actively promoted cooperation with HCM City to construct bridges over Saigon River, like: Ben Suc, Phu Cuong, Phu Long… These bridges has helped in creating the trade connection between the North – South. But the East - West river flow had not promoted its potentialities yet, because Binh Loi rail bridge obstructed the flow with a navigable height of under 3 meters. Mr. Ho Minh Phuong had a desire: “As long as Binh Loi bridge height is upgraded, waterway of Saigon River will be in crowds”.

Until now, provincial development planning was finished with impressive accents, such as: route along Saigon River from Lai Thieu to Dau Tieng to serve the river environment and as solid dikes protecting urban centers, industrial parks, orchards... Along this route, urban areas, ecotourism zones, orchards, logistic industrial complexes… have emerged.

Investors were waiting for the final obstacles on the river soon to be cleared. That was upgrading Binh Loi rail bridge.

A strategic transport route

Saigon River is 256km long, originates from Loc Ninh district, Binh Phuoc province through three provinces of Binh Phuoc, Binh Duong and Ho Chi Minh City before flowing into the sea. The river has been associated with tourism and historic sites, such as: Cu Chi Tunnels, Iron Triangle, Lai Thieu orchard ...; a strategic transport route in economic development, goods transporting from Central Highlands to industrial parks, ports and vice versa.

An Son port.

To promote this great potentiality, Ministry of Transport, Ho Chi Minh City People's Committee and Binh Duong province People's Committee organized the groundbreaking ceremony of the project upgrading Binh Loi rail bridge height by 8 meters, dredging, widening Saigon River flow from Binh Loi rail bridge to Ben Suc port (Dau Tieng district) with a total length of 71km. These two projects were invested  by   Ministry of Transport. Particularly, the project of dredging, widening Saigon River flow was executed in form of BOT project with a total investment of VND1,302 billion including VND156.3 billion from HCM City for clearance, resettlement, VND300 billion of interest-free loan and VND674 billion of commercial loan from Binh Duong province, and the remaining invested by GUD Company and STD Vietnam Company. The project was expected to finish in 2015.

Increasing competitive advantages of businesses

Saigon River flow through Binh Duong province was planned to construct port and container clusters, such as: An Son port, An Tay port, Ben Suc port… Currently, An Son port is invested by Thanh Le Corporation. Roads into the port were built with 4 lanes and linked to Highway 13  and My Phuoc - Tan Van route.

According to Mr. Huynh Xuan Phuong, Deputy General Director of Thanh Le Corporation, about 30 hectares An Son port and warehouses, containers were finished and met standards of a general waterway port allowing ship with capacity of 2,200 tons to enter. General Department of Customs also approved to establish a branch at this port to facilitate goods import and export. An Son port is expected to be open in 2016 in order to strengthen competitive advantages of businesses, due to cost and time saving, transportation convenience, and reduce pressure on the road system.
